Difficult water, a common concern in lots of households, can have significant impacts on pipes systems. Comprehending these effects is crucial for keeping the durability and performance of your pipelines and components.
Introduction
Tough water is water which contains high levels of dissolved minerals, primarily calcium and magnesium. These minerals are safe to human health and wellness but can wreak havoc on pipes facilities in time. Let's delve into exactly how tough water impacts pipes and what you can do about it.
What is Hard Water?
Hard water is characterized by its mineral web content, specifically cal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als get in the water system as it percolates with limestone and chalk down payments underground. When difficult water is heated or delegated stand, it often tends to develop range, a crusty accumulation that sticks to surfaces and can create a variety of concerns in plumbing systems.
Effect on Piping
Tough water impacts pipelines in numerous damaging methods, mostly with scale accumulation, reduced water circulation, and increased rust.
Scale Accumulation
Among one of the most common problems brought on by tough water is range build-up inside pipelines and components. As water moves through the plumbing system, minerals speed up out and stick to the pipeline walls. With time, this buildup can narrow pipe openings, bring about decreased water circulation and increased stress on the system.
Lowered Water Circulation
Natural resources from tough water can progressively lower the size of pipelines, restricting water circulation to taps, showers, and home appliances. This minimized flow not only affects water stress however additionally boosts energy intake as devices like water heaters must function more challenging to supply the exact same amount of warm water.
Corrosion
While tough water minerals themselves do not trigger deterioration, they can intensify existing rust issues in pipelines. Scale buildup can catch water versus metal surface areas, accelerating the rust procedure and potentially causing leakages or pipe failure with time.
Device Damage
Beyond pipes, hard water can also damage family appliances connected to the water system. Home appliances such as water heaters, dishwashers, and cleaning makers are especially susceptible to range accumulation. This can reduce their performance, increase maintenance costs, and reduce their life expectancy.
Prices of Tough Water
The monetary implications of tough water prolong past pipes repair services to include raised power bills and early appliance substitute.
Repair work Prices
Handling hard water-related problems can be pricey, particularly if range buildup causes pipe or home appliance failure. Normal maintenance and early detection of problems can aid reduce these costs.
Power Performance
Scale buildup minimizes the efficiency of water heaters and various other devices, leading to greater power consumption. By attending to tough water concerns without delay, property owners can enhance energy efficiency and minimize utility costs.
Examining and Therapy
Checking for difficult water and applying proper therapy procedures is essential to minimizing its impacts on pipes and appliances.
Water Softeners
Water conditioners are one of the most typical remedy for dealing with hard water. They work by trading calcium and magnesium ions with salt or potassium ions, successfully reducing the hardness of the water.
Various Other Therapy Alternatives
In addition to water softeners, other therapy options include mag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ical ingredients. Each method has its advantages and viability relying on the intensity of the hard water issue and family needs.
Preventive Measures
Avoiding hard water damages needs a combination of aggressive maintenance and thoughtful component choice.
Regular Maintenance
Regularly flushing the pipes system and inspecting for range accumulation can help protect against pricey fixings down the line. Regular checks of home appliances for signs of range buildup are additionally necessary.
Picking the Right Fixtures
Choosing plumbing components and appliances created to endure tough water conditions can reduce its results. Look for items with corrosion-resistant products and easy-clean features to minimize upkeep requirements.
Final thought
Finally, the impacts of hard water on pipelines and devices are substantial yet convenient with correct awareness and preventive measures. By comprehending how tough water affects your plumbing system and taking positive steps to mitigate its effects, you can extend the life of your pipes, boost power performance, and lower maintenance expenses over time.
The Impact of Hard Water on Your Plumbing System
Install a Water Softener
One of the most effective ways to combat hard water is by installing a water softener. These devices work by removing the excess minerals from your water supply, preventing them from building up in your pipes and appliances. According to the Water Quality Association, water softeners can extend the lifespan of your plumbing system and improve the efficiency of your appliances. Flush Your Water Heater Regularly
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
Schedule Regular Plumbing Inspections
Regular plumbing inspections can help identify and address hard water-related issues before they become major problems. A professional plumber can assess your plumbing system, identify areas of concern, and recommend the appropriate steps to prevent damage and maintain optimal performance.
